While doing the tax audit  in case if we have a multiple branches whether we see turnover or gross receipts in total of all branches and issue one consolidated tax audit report or should we issue  branch wise tax audit report …… and if a particular branch has exceeds the specified limits of 1 crore or 50 lakhs whether for that particular branch tax audit is mandatory or it shall be ignored on  the condition that only one tax audit filing is sufficient ???

Tax Audit applicability is checked for the whole assessee taking all branches together, it is not checked branch wise. 
 
Just like statutory audit report, single tax audit report is submitted. If there are separate branch auditors then only they will make separate branch audit reports, which will be sent to principal auditor, who will make final audit report.
